

Our DMX gateways are used to integrate lights, spots, spotlights or LED strips with DMX protocol. DMX is used primarily in event and stage technology but also in pool technology. Our DMX gateway is designed to control a DMX universe with 512 DMX registers. A simple DMX spot usually requires 1 DMX register for brightness (0-255), a RGB spot requires 4 DMX registers, one each for red, yellow and green.
Our gateways are intended for connection to any type of controller:
PCs, PLCs, DDCs, media controls, minicomputers, Raspberry Pi's, Arduino's or special hardware
The gateways are integrated via MODBUS protocol or using simple ASCII text commands.
HOW TO CONFIGURE?
Use our free software RESIConfigurator to configure and test our DMX gateways.
